@eater

The Best Miami Coffee Shops with Free Wifi | Eater Miami

"Books & Books has several locations in South Florida, but the Café at Books & Books Coral Gables stands out from the crowd. It serves breakfast, lunch and dinner every day of the week and has plenty of seating room, including an open-air courtyard, for some quiet time." - Greyceli Marin

This Coral Gables Books & Books is really a gem of a bookstore - of architectural and design interest, as well as having an extensive stock of very thoughtfully selected titles. Just to be clear, this is an independent bookstore selling new books at the Coral Gables location - they have about 6 other locations in FL. I was in a bit of a hurry, so I couldn't hang in the very cool bar area, which, if rumor is correct, is among Coral Gables's more popular intellectual pick-up spots. In my case, I very quickly picked up Claire-Louise Bennett's latest, Checkout 19. Their website is very informative, so also check that out for listings of author readings and other events. Honestly, this is just the best indie bookstore to have in my city! This main location is so large - it almost feels like a maze, since the building loops around an inner courtyard. Overall, it's just the perfect cozy bookstore to get lost in. The books themselves are smartly organized and it is easy to find the genre/section you are looking for; their selection is certainly going to be smaller than a big box store/national chains, but I've always found they have a good selection of newer releases, popular backlists, and indie authors (especially local authors!). The staff is extremely helpful and will point you in the right direction, or provide recommendations. And, if needed, they are more than willing to special order a title for customers! Books & Books also has a small cafe that offers beer, wine, food, pastries, coffee and tea. Additionally, they host a plethora of virtual and in-person readings and author events!
